Though a traditional paella is adorned with shellfish and sausage, this meatless version is a … WebSep 8, 2024 · Vegetarian options for iron Make a vegetarian chili with kidney beans, chickpeas, black beans and tomatoes. Have whole grain toast with almond butter or soy butter. Prepare a red lentil curry served with cooked spinach over brown rice. You can meet all of your iron needs even without animal foods. pothos micans
